Wendy’s Rewards Guide: How to Earn Points, Claim Offers, and Get Free Food

Wendy’s Rewards can help customers save money and earn free menu items. New members may receive value sooner than expected because Wendy’s currently gives 200 bonus points after the first eligible purchase. Members also receive an in-app offer for 10-piece chicken nuggets with a qualifying purchase.

The program is free, but missing a QR scan or using the wrong ordering service could cost you points. Here is how it works.

Wendy’s Rewards at a Glance

FeatureCurrent details
MembershipFree
Earning rate10 points per eligible $1
New-member bonus200 points after the first eligible purchase
Welcome offer10-piece nuggets with a qualifying purchase
Point expiration365 days after earning
Claimed reward expirationUsually 30 days

How to Join Wendy’s Rewards

Download the Wendy’s app or create an account through its website. Once enrolled, you can earn points on qualifying purchases.

For an app or website order, sign in before checking out. At the counter or drive-thru, open the app and show your rewards QR code before paying.

How the 200-Point Welcome Bonus Works

Wendy’s says new members can receive 200 bonus points after their first qualifying purchase. A separate in-app nuggets offer is also available with a required purchase. Registration and account use are required. The promotion is offered at participating U.S. restaurants.

Two hundred points may already cover a smaller reward. Current examples on the official Wendy’s Rewards page include four-piece nuggets and small seasoned potatoes.

Prices and available items can differ by location.

Read the welcome offer before buying. The app should display its purchase requirement, expiration date, participation rules, and ordering restrictions.

How to Earn Points

Members normally earn 10 points for every eligible dollar spent on food. For example, a qualifying $10 food purchase generally earns 100 points. Taxes, fees, tips, redeemed rewards, coupons, and discounted amounts do not earn points.

Points can be earned through an order placed while signed in to the Wendy’s app or website. In-person customers can scan their digital rewards card at the counter or pickup window.

Third-party delivery orders generally do not earn Wendy’s Rewards points. Wendy’s also states that delivery orders do not currently qualify for points or in-app offers, even when ordered through its own app or website. Choose pickup when earning points is important.

Offers and Rewards Are Different

An offer is a digital deal, while a reward is a food item unlocked with points. Wendy’s currently permits one reward and one offer in an eligible order. Discounted amounts do not earn points.

How to Redeem Points

Open the Rewards Store to view the available menu items and their point costs. Select a reward and add it to a mobile order. For an in-person purchase, load it onto your digital Rewards Card before scanning.

Claim a reward only when you plan to use it. Wendy’s says claimed rewards usually expire after 30 days. Keeping points in your balance until you are ready helps prevent wasted rewards.

When Do Points Expire?

Wendy’s Rewards points expire 365 days after they are earned. The oldest points are used first when you redeem them. Check your account balance and activity if you have not ordered for several months.

Mistakes That Can Cost You Points

  • Ordering while signed out of your account
  • Forgetting to scan the QR code before paying
  • Using a third-party delivery service
  • Claiming a reward too early
  • Missing an offer’s purchase requirement
  • Assuming every Wendy’s location participates
  • Allowing points or rewards to expire

Keep your receipt if points do not appear. Wendy’s says points should usually post within two hours. Contact Wendy’s Customer Care when an eligible purchase remains missing.

Is Wendy’s Rewards Worth It?

The program can offer solid value if you already eat at Wendy’s. Membership is free, the standard earning rate is easy to follow, and the welcome bonus may unlock a small reward after one purchase. In-app offers can also provide savings before you collect many points.

Avoid making unnecessary purchases just to grow your balance. You will save more by applying offers to meals you already planned to buy, comparing reward values, and watching expiration dates.

New customers should register before ordering, complete an eligible first purchase, and check the app for the bonus and nuggets offer. Terms can change, so rely on the information shown in your account at checkout.
